Output 17ecf3e61499aec054339ee893fa3d13d92b0405a6464301c7188041c78bdb25:0

value
50000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17120cfa2d6092c77ebb7e9c4230eceb5b094ace OP_EQUAL
address
33o16953MxbWJXvmemrbtToxv6in9ikBu3
transaction
17ecf3e61499aec054339ee893fa3d13d92b0405a6464301c7188041c78bdb25
spent
true